Monetary policy review: Risk weightage of vehicle loan reduced

Kathmandu / May 17: The Nepal Rastra Bank (NRB) has, through third quarter review of the monetary policy of the current fiscal year 2023/24, reduced the risk weightage of vehicle loan. The risk weightage on hire purchase loans provided by banks and financial institutions has been reduced to 100 per cent from the existing 125 […]

Economic scenario of 9 months: Most indicators positive; Inflation remained 4.61 %

Kathmandu / May 12: Most of economic indicators based on the nine months data ending mid-April are positive in the country. Till mid-May of the current fiscal year, the CPI-based Inflation remained within the expectations while a balance of payment remained at a surplus and the foreign exchange reserves increased. NSO projects Nepal’s economic growth rate at 3.54 percent in current FY

Kathmandu / April 30: The National Statistics Office (NSO) has estimated that Nepal’s economy will grow by 3.54 percent (at constant price) in the current fiscal year. China announces implementation of free visa for Nepali citizens

Kathmandu / April 28: China has announced free visa for Nepali citizens, effective from May 1, 2024. The Chinese Embassy in Nepal has decided not to accept fees for Chinese visas from Nepali citizens from May 1, 2024.
